MySQL 3.23.49/4.0.0/4.0.1 on Win32 my.ini datadir privileges management

Detailsinfo

A vulnerability was found in MySQL 3.23.49/4.0.0/4.0.1 on Win32 (Database Software) and classified as problematic. Affected by this issue is an unknown code of the file my.ini. The manipulation of the argument datadir with an unknown input leads to a privileges management vulnerability. Using CWE to declare the problem leads to CWE-269. The product does not properly assign, modify, track, or check privileges for an actor, creating an unintended sphere of control for that actor. Impacted is confidentiality, integrity, and availability. CVE summarizes:

Buffer overflow in MySQL daemon (mysqld) before 3.23.50, and 4.0 beta before 4.02, on the Win32 platform, allows local users to execute arbitrary code via a long "datadir" parameter in the my.ini initialization file, whose permissions on Windows allow Full Control to the Everyone group.

The weakness was presented 10/11/2002 by Matt Moore (Website). The advisory is available at archives.neohapsis.com. This vulnerability is handled as CVE-2002-0969. The exploitation is known to be easy. Local access is required to approach this attack. No form of authentication is required for exploitation. Technical details are known, but there is no available exploit. This vulnerability is assigned to T1068 by the MITRE ATT&CK project.

By approaching the search of inurl:my.ini it is possible to find vulnerable targets with Google Hacking. The vulnerability scanner Nessus provides a plugin with the ID 17819 (MySQL < 3.23.50 / 4.0.2 Local Code Execution), which helps to determine the existence of the flaw in a target environment. It is assigned to the family Databases and running in the context r.

Upgrading to version 3.23.50 or 4.02 eliminates this vulnerability.
